In June 2026, HEROIC analysts discovered a combolist file titled "empas.com - 25.029 emails" circulating after a Telegram user uploaded it. The file, tied to a leak date of June 10, 2026, contains 25,029 records pairing email addresses with plaintext passwords and URLs. Why This Is Dangerous: The plaintext passwords mean no decryption is needed, whoever has this file can read every password immediately. Because the list is centered on empas.com email addresses, attackers can target that specific user base with automated login attempts, increasing the odds of a match. What Was Exposed: - Empas.com email addresses - Plaintext passwords tied to those accounts - URLs indicating where each set of credentials was used Why This Matters: If your email and password combination appears in this file, attackers can run it through automated tools to try logging into your other accounts, a technique called credential stuffing. Because so many people reuse passwords, a leaked email account can quickly become a gateway to banking apps, shopping accounts, and social media, leading to account takeover and financial fraud. How a Combolist Like This Works: A combolist is a compiled file of email-and-password pairs, often pulled together from older breaches, phishing pages, or malware-infected devices and organized by domain, in this case empas.com. Once uploaded to Telegram, these files get passed around and tested by criminals using automated bots that check each pair against dozens of websites at once.
